X9315WMIZ-2.7 belongs to the category of digital potentiometers.
It is primarily used for electronic circuit adjustments and as a replacement for mechanical potentiometers.
X9315WMIZ-2.7 comes in a small outline integrated circuit (SOIC) package.
The essence of X9315WMIZ-2.7 lies in its ability to provide precise resistance adjustments in electronic circuits without the need for manual intervention.
The product is typically packaged in reels or tubes, with a quantity of 250 units per reel/tube.
X9315WMIZ-2.7 operates by digitally controlling the resistance between the wiper terminal and the end terminals. The digital control interface allows for precise adjustments, while the non-volatile memory ensures that the wiper position is retained even when power is turned off.
